Strengths
Stanley Chiang’s PDF is arguably the most map to navigate the system design jungle. It removes the fluff found in 700-page textbooks.
Understanding the person behind the book is crucial to trusting its insights. Stanley Chiang is not an academic theorist but a battle-hardened practitioner. With over 15 years of experience as a software engineer at Google, where he designs and builds large-scale distributed systems, his perspective is deeply rooted in the practical realities of big tech engineering. He has also worked at technology startups, scaling systems from zero to millions of users, and at Goldman Sachs, building high-frequency trading algorithms. This diverse background across startups, finance, and Big Tech gives him a uniquely holistic view of system design challenges. Strengths Stanley Chiang’s PDF is arguably the most
(e.g., Messenger, YouTube, Web Crawler) are you struggling with? right now?
This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later. Stanley Chiang is not an academic theorist but
This article breaks down what the resource is, whether a "better" PDF exists, and how to structure your studies for the 2026 hiring landscape.
Good for beginners needing to understand buzzwords. Cons (Why You Might Need a "Better" Alternative): This diverse background across startups, finance, and Big
The Mock Interview (Critical)
Holding a B.A. in Physics and an M.S. in Applied Mathematics from Harvard, Chiang bridges dense theory with real-world scalability.
Write down exactly how services talk to each other.
Go to GitHub and clone the "System Design Primer." Delete the Chiang PDF from your bookmarks. Then, schedule a mock interview for tomorrow. You are ready to move from "script reader" to "architect."